About Oasis Security

At Oasis Security, we're redefining how enterprises manage access in the age of AI. Every organization deploying AI agents is taking on access risks they can't yet see, and the tools they've relied on were never built for this. We built Oasis to change that. Backed by Sequoia, Accel, and Craft Ventures, we're trusted by dozens of Fortune 500 companies including S&P Global, Mars, and Nationwide, and we're only getting started.

Summary

We're looking for an Enterprise Account Executive to drive consistent, scalable revenue across enterprise customers and be the execution engine behind Oasis' growth.
You will own the pipeline, run disciplined sales cycles, and bring predictability and rigor to how we win.

What You'll Do

  • Own the full sales cycle from pipeline generation to close
  • Build and maintain strong, qualified pipeline
  • Run structured, repeatable sales processes
  • Drive deal progression across multiple opportunities
  • Partner with SEs while moving deals forward independently
  • Maintain accurate forecasting and pipeline hygiene
  • Balance effort vs impact across deals

What we're looking for

  • 5-10 years of enterprise sales experience
  • Cybersecurity experience required; background in identity security is a strong advantage
  • Consistent track record of hitting or exceeding quota
  • Experience managing multiple complex deals in parallel
  • Strong forecasting and pipeline management skills
  • Ability to operate in fast-paced, high-growth environments

What you need to know about the Charlotte Tech Scene

Ranked among the hottest tech cities in 2024 by CompTIA, Charlotte is quickly cementing its place as a major U.S. tech hub. Home to more than 90,000 tech workers, the city’s ecosystem is primed for continued growth, fueled by billions in annual funding from heavyweights like Microsoft and RevTech Labs, which has created thousands of fintech jobs and made the city a go-to for tech pros looking for their next big opportunity.

Key Facts About Charlotte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 90,859; 6.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Lowe’s, Bank of America, TIAA, Microsoft, Honeywell
  • Key Industries: Fintech, artificial intelligence, cybersecurity, cloud computing, e-commerce
  • Funding Landscape: $3.1 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(CED)
  • Notable Investors: Microsoft, Google, Falfurrias Management Partners, RevTech Labs Foundation
  • Research Centers and Universities: University of North Carolina at Charlotte, Northeastern University, North Carolina Research Campus
